Ray Wooster shares memories of his early years growing up in Greenford and Northolt, greater London in the 1930s and 1940s. Telling of 'making do', the days before the NHS and being evacuated to relatives in Swansea during the 1939-1942 war provide an insight into another era. These memories, gently expressed, are suitable for readers of all ages.

Autorenporträt
Ray Wooster's first book 'A Boy's War Journal' has been published in parts and as a complete book. He has also published a children's book, 'Michael's Magic Motor Car', a commuter book 'Aunt Jane: A Tragedy' and various aspects of his life in 'My 1930's and 40's Childhood', 'And the Baby Came Too' and 'Australia'.
